Technical Specifications
| Model Number | SP132 |
| Camera Resolution | 1920x1080 (5MP) |
| Lens Diameter | 8mm |
| Cable Length | 10 meters |
| Battery Capacity | 2600 mAh |
| Operating Time | Up to 5 hours |
| Water Resistance | IP67 (cable and camera lens) |
| Connectivity | Wi-Fi |
| Compatibility | iOS and Android devices |
| Horizontal Viewing Angle | 70 degrees |
| Focal Length | 4-500 cm |
| Product Dimensions | 9.5 x 5.5 x 2 cm |
| Item Weight | 425 grams |
Setup Guide
- Charge the Device: Before first use, ensure the inspection camera unit is fully charged. Connect the provided Micro USB cable to the charging port on the unit and plug the other end into a USB power adapter (not included). The charging indicator will show the charging status.
- Download the App: Search for and download the free 'HOWiFi' app from your device's app store (Apple App Store for iOS or Google Play Store for Android).
- Power On: Press and hold the power button on the inspection camera unit to turn it on. The signal indicator will light up.
- Connect via Wi-Fi: On your smartphone or tablet, go to your Wi-Fi settings. Find the Wi-Fi network broadcast by the inspection camera (it will typically start with 'HOWiFi' or similar) and connect to it. No password is usually required.
- Open the App: Once connected to the camera's Wi-Fi, open the 'HOWiFi' app. The live video feed from the camera should appear on your screen.

Operating Your Inspection Camera
Adjusting LED Lighting
The camera features built-in LED lights around the lens. You can adjust their brightness to suit the inspection environment. Use the dedicated light adjustment buttons on the camera unit or within the app interface to increase or decrease the illumination. This ensures optimal visibility in dark or dimly lit areas.

Image: A close-up of the 8mm camera lens, showing the 8 LEDs surrounding it. Below, three examples demonstrate how the LED lighting can be adjusted from off to full brightness, allowing users to choose the ideal illumination.
Capturing Photos and Videos
While viewing the live feed in the 'HOWiFi' app, you can capture still images or record videos. Look for the photo/video button within the app interface or on the camera unit itself. Press once to take a photo, or press and hold to start/stop video recording. Captured media will be saved directly to your connected smartphone or tablet.
Using Attachments
The Strex Inspection Camera comes with three useful attachments to assist with various tasks:
- Hook Attachment: Useful for retrieving small objects from hard-to-reach places.
- Magnet Attachment: Ideal for picking up metallic items like screws or keys.
- Mirror Attachment: Provides a side view, allowing you to inspect areas that are not directly in front of the camera lens.
To attach, simply slide the desired attachment onto the end of the camera lens until it is securely in place.

Cable Flexibility
The 10-meter cable is designed to be flexible yet rigid, allowing you to bend it into various shapes to navigate tight spaces. It retains its form, making it easier to guide the camera to the desired inspection area.

Care and Maintenance
- Cleaning: After use, especially in dirty or wet environments, gently wipe the camera lens and cable with a soft, damp cloth. For stubborn dirt, a mild cleaning solution can be used, but avoid harsh chemicals or abrasive materials. Ensure the lens is clean for clear images.
- Water Resistance: The camera lens and cable are IP67 water-resistant, meaning they can withstand immersion in water up to 1 meter for 30 minutes. However, the main unit is not waterproof. Do not submerge the main unit in water.
- Storage: Store the inspection camera in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ight and extreme temperatures. Coil the cable neatly to prevent kinks or damage.
- Battery Care: To prolong battery life, avoid fully discharging the battery frequently. If storing for an extended period, charge the battery to about 50% and recharge every few months.
Troubleshooting
- No Image on Screen:
- Ensure the camera unit is powered on and fully charged.
- Verify that your smartphone/tablet is connected to the camera's Wi-Fi network.
- Close and reopen the 'HOWiFi' app.
- Restart both the camera unit and your smart device.
- Poor Image Quality:
- Clean the camera lens with a soft cloth.
- Adjust the LED lighting brightness to suit the environment.
- Ensure the camera is within the optimal focal length (4-500 cm) from the object.
- Wi-Fi Connection Issues:
- Make sure no other devices are interfering with the Wi-Fi signal.
- Ensure you are connecting to the correct Wi-Fi network broadcast by the camera.
- Try resetting your device's network settings if persistent issues occur.
- Battery Not Charging:
- Check if the Micro USB cable is securely connected to both the camera unit and the power source.
- Try a different USB power adapter or USB port.
- Ensure the charging cable is not damaged.
